Transaction 21ad7072d64d7ec8b6372e64468999a7156142c262ddbf32f79f35c391cd7ca5

1 Input
2 Outputs
  • 21ad7072d64d7ec8b6372e64468999a7156142c262ddbf32f79f35c391cd7ca5:0
  • value  100000000
    address  12g8oVh8r5Kzk93ZECzUhvSXx1ik1PDnxj
  • 21ad7072d64d7ec8b6372e64468999a7156142c262ddbf32f79f35c391cd7ca5:1
  • value  199982717
    address  1PbG5yAG6BXR3FFbDKsmNTy2kwgC2McV5d